Breaking Down the Features of A3 Industries Xeno True90 Vertical AR Pistol Grip

Specifications

  • Grip Angle: The most defining feature is the 90-degree grip angle, which is perpendicular to the bore axis. This is intended to optimize wrist position for prone or short-length-of-pull configurations.
  • Material: Constructed from high-strength MJF Nylon (Nylon PA-12), this material provides a good balance of durability and weight. The additive manufacturing process allows for complex geometries that would be difficult to achieve with traditional molding.
  • Texture: The grip features an aggressive organic XENO texture for enhanced grip retention. This provides a secure hold even with wet or gloved hands.
  • Design Features: It includes rear radial grooves and a pronounced lower ledge to further enhance grip and control. A high palm swell encourages a higher grip position for improved weapon manipulation.
  • Compatibility: Designed with an AR Interface, making it compatible with most AR-15 and AR-platform firearms. It is available exclusively in Black color and has a Low-Gloss Black finish.

These specifications combine to create a grip that prioritizes ergonomic comfort and enhanced control, particularly in specific shooting positions. The unique design is a direct response to the limitations of traditional AR grips for certain applications.

Performance & Functionality

The A3 Industries Xeno True90 Vertical AR Pistol Grip performs exceptionally well in its intended role: providing a comfortable and secure grip for prone and CQC-style shooting. The near-vertical angle drastically reduces wrist strain when shooting prone, allowing for longer sessions without discomfort. In close-quarters scenarios, the high grip mount provides enhanced weapon control and maneuverability.

The grip’s aggressive texture ensures a secure hold in various conditions. A potential downside is that the extreme angle may not be ideal for all shooting styles or hand sizes.

Who Should Buy A3 Industries Xeno True90 Vertical AR Pistol Grip?

The A3 Industries Xeno True90 Vertical AR Pistol Grip is perfect for competitive shooters and tactical operators who frequently shoot from the prone position. It is also ideal for individuals building compact AR pistols or SBRs where a shorter length-of-pull is desired. Anyone experiencing wrist discomfort with traditional AR grips might find this a valuable solution.

This product may not be the best choice for recreational shooters who primarily shoot from standing positions or those who prefer the feel of a traditional angled grip. Users with exceptionally small hands may find the grip’s width uncomfortable. A must-have modification would be ensuring proper grip screws and possibly thread locker to guarantee a secure fit.
